SpaceX Starbase Ground Support Systems Near Complete, Movies being made from Space, JWST Update - YouTube
Sign up for Curiosity Stream for just $14.99/year! https://curiositystream.com/marcushouseSpaceX Starbase Ground Support Systems are Near Complete. This week...